Samsung has been at the forefront of smartphone photography, integrating high-quality camera systems into their flagship models. With the advancement of AI, the company has taken photography to a new level, particularly when it comes to capturing celestial bodies such as the moon. Through the utilization of AI algorithms, Samsung has been able to optimize the camera settings and image processing to capture stunning moon images with incredible detail and clarity.

The AI technology incorporated into Samsung’s smartphone cameras enables the devices to automatically adjust settings such as exposure, focus, and white balance to best suit the moon’s unique lighting conditions. This ensures that users can easily capture breathtaking images of the moon without the need for manual adjustments or specialized photography skills.

Moreover, Samsung’s AI capabilities extend beyond just capturing moon pictures. The AI algorithms also work to enhance the quality of the images post-capture, using advanced image processing techniques to improve sharpness, reduce noise, and enhance overall clarity. This results in moon images that are not only stunning but also rival those captured by dedicated astronomical equipment.
